Transaction 68133356af888c7a35af57b926618f7967717b5e294a332005c36b11081d3d5f
1 Input
1 Output
-
68133356af888c7a35af57b926618f7967717b5e294a332005c36b11081d3d5f:0
- value
- 16700
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 034d9e8cc66e25a46a2271c97426b97af33e6f3ee58d1878dcf82a7877b5b36c
- address
- tb1pqdxearxxdcj6g63zw8yhgf4e0tenume7ukx3s7xulq48saa4kdkqftfgcx